Droid-CPC

Droid-CPC$1.79

Rated 3.74/5 (207) —  Free Android application by Kokak

Advertisements

About Droid-CPC

Droid-CPC is an Amstrad CPC emulator for Android.
The Amstrad CPCs were 8 bits computers popular in Europe.
You can now play thousands of CPC games on your Android device.

Droid-CPC supports:
- Virtual Joystick on touchscreen (analog or directions keys)
- Virtual keyboard
- Hardware gamepads (XB360, Moga, etc.) with customable controls
- Hardware keyboards
- Snapshots (you can save / restore the state of the CPC, so any game can be saved / loaded)
- OpenGL renderer
- Android TV

"Satellite Attack" (a little game I wrote a long time ago) is provided with the emulator so you can quickly check how the emulator works.

How to install and launch games:
--------------------------------------------
You can install games (.dsk files) in /sdcard/Kokak/droidcpc/Disks (/sdcard is your device's internal flash memory, not the real SDCard).

For each .dsk file you add, you can add a .opt file (= a text file with the same name as the dsk) containing the name of the executable on the floppy disk. So, when you will select the dsk in the launch window, the game will be launched automatically.
Example: for satat.dsk, satat.opt contains "SATELAT.BAS" which is the executable.

To launch games manually, under the basic prompt, simply type:
RUN"executable, where "executable" is the .BAS or .BIN file on the floppy disc.
You can list the files by typing the "CAT" command.

Droid-CPC should work at full framerate on any device.

There are options on the launch window (please scroll it if necessary).
Check "Use Arrows" to replace the virtual analog stick by 4 directions keys.
Uncheck "LowRes Buffer" to have a readable "Mode 2" (slower on low-end devices)
Uncheck "Full Screen" to have original screen ratio.

Inside the emulator, tap the '+' icon to see disks, snapshots, turbo, joystick mapping, reset, numeric keypad, arrows options, the Escape key, and Keyboard to Gamepad mapping.
When the "Keypad" icon is selected it sends numeric keypad keycodes to the emulator when you press numeric keys on the virtual keyboard.
The "Esc" (Escape) key next to the "Keypad" icon sends the "Esc" key to the emulator.
You can use the "arrows" icon (below the "disk" icon) to swap between virtual joypad and arrows virtual keys ingame.
The joystick mapping icon let you map on-screen to an hardware gamepad.
The Keyboard to Gamepad mapping icon let you map keys (from the virtual keyboard or a real keyboard) to an hardware Gamepad.

Droid-CPC homepage: http://kokak.free.fr/android/Droid-CPC.htm

How to Download / Install

Download and install Droid-CPC version 1.1.01 on your Android device!
Downloaded 1,000+ times, content rating: Everyone
Android package: com.kokak.droidcpc, download Droid-CPC.apk

All Application Badges

Paid
app
Android
2.3+
Bug
buster
For everyone
Android game

Game History & Updates

What's Changed
- Removed useless unstoppable music from SATELAT
V1.1
- Added Android TV support.
- Screen correctly refreshed in original Ratio mode.
- Saved files on DSK are now correctly saved.
- Mapping keys on hardware keyboard fixes. Amstrad COPY key mapped to ALT-GR (mapped to "~" on the virtual keyboard)
- Can map keyboard keys (virtual or hardware) to hardware (usb / bluetooth) Android Gamepad.
- Added Portrait mode (simply rotate your device).
- Max of 2048 files in the DSK folder (instead of 1024)
Version update Droid-CPC was updated to version 1.1.01
Price update  Price changed from $2.36 to $1.79.
Version update Droid-CPC was updated to version 1.01.3
More downloads  Droid-CPC reached 1 000 - 5 000 downloads

What are users saying about Droid-CPC

M70%
by M####:

I like being able to run all the programme I wrote as a kid back in 1985. My only wish would be for the mode 2 text to be fixed as there's something wrong with the scaling or something... Some of the programmes I wrote use mode 2. Excellent job anyway. Thank You.

M70%
by M####:

Worked great on my Samsung S4 phone but now I've upgraded to an S6 the keyboard no longer works so cannot use it anymore. I tried reinstalling but this didn't help. I'm using latest version from play store.

M70%
by M####:

Good but on my device you have to move dsks with a PC or laptop for some reason you can't seem to other wise but worth it to play target renegade again .

M70%
by M####:

Put this on my gpd works brilliant,the only bad thing is you cant have more then 1024 games please try to fix for 5 stars

M70%
by M####:

I love my CPC games, just wish this was updated to with better than it does.

Z70%
by Z####:

Doesn't run Fruity Frank which was the single game I bought Droid Cpc for. Reported crash several times. Edit: I also emailed the DSK to you as you requested. edit: it turned out to be a problem with the folder. apparently dsks will need to be in a specific folder. updated my rating.

M70%
by M####:

A welcome & noble effort, but the GUI needs much improvement. An easier method of touchscreen button mapping should be included, and perhaps a proper Amstrad CPC 464 transparent overlay keyboard instead of the device's native keyboard would be greatly appreciated. Long keyboard presses are also not supported. Settings should be available via the device's Menu button, as should the initial start-up menu options. Aside from the GUI, the app would be worthy of a full five stars. Please improve the GUI!

O70%
by O####:

Awesome emu, plays Covenant flawlessly... just won't run .dsk files from my SD Card. On screen controls are an example to other emu authors as to how to implement touchscreen movement... So many have useless fixed controls whereas Droid-CPC thoughtfully makes joystick moves relative to wherever you put your thumb making it actually usable.

K70%
by K####:

It's great to see my old amstrad games again. Since updating to s6 edge the keyboard input doesn't work any more. The games I want to play are batman, batman the movie and head over heels. Also batman the movie game requires a diagonal option on the controls for the rope. It is possible to press both buttons at the same time but it is a little fiddly. Could you fix the samsung s6 edge keyboard support? The diagonal buttons would be great as well if possible. Can't wait for future releases with fixes

X70%
by X####:

Whilst I appreciate the effort, this is just not worth the hassle. There's no reason you shouldn't be able to just load roms without having to type commands and mess around in BASIC to get things working. And since upgrading my phone this doesn't work at all since the keyboard doesn't register when typing things in. I think when you are charging money for something you need to make sure it actually works well - this doesn't. I'd love a decent CPC emulator on Android, but this isn't it.

S70%
by S####:

Was ok till last update. Can only press 1 button at a time. Can no longer press arrows and fire button so cant directional hit anymore.

L70%
by L####:

Works so well as a touchscreen-controlled app. Is there any way to map menu controls to my wireless gamepad so that I can exit the app in-game and also raise the keyboard interface? If so; this would be a five star review!

U70%
by U####:

Downloaded it but it won't work. Just crashes. And where do I find other Roms?

G70%
by G####:

It works but it could be more user friendly. Why the need for files to be in the disk directory on internal? Why no option to store that directory on external? Also when Bluetooth gamepad is connected it is impossible to access the virtual keyboard therefore you cannot load any games

S70%
by S####:

All dics same problem, disc not found

F70%
by F####:

would be nice to be able to switch between emulating 464 and 6128 systems, as not all type-in programs work on the 6128.

S70%
by S####:

Excellent job

S70%
by S####:

Can't get games in the disc file,when I connect my nexus 7 to PC I can't find where to put them I've tried loading from SD card doesn't work,I can't find the disc file,I've looked on utube for help no joy

B70%
by B####:

Great works good thanks

B70%
by B####:

an excellent quality emulator, but some of the bluetooth keys dont match up, however the system on screen keyboard works fine.

H70%
by H####:

Superb emulation despite keyboard not being quite responsive enough for true game play...joystick, no such problems. App currently only in landscape would be great if could also display in portrait...especially useful if keyboard responsiveness improves. But worth every penny, thanks.

Q70%
by Q####:

Trying to play 3 weeks in paradise but the keyboard controls are hut and miss as to whether they work. Trying to pick up an item by pressing 1 for example can take several hits before it works. Great to play Sorcery+ again though!

C70%
by C####:

Can't get this app to play dsk files at all... placed the files into the correct folder, tried all manner of run"execution methods... nothing.

M70%
by M####:

Having a problem with games. Sound will start and cut off immediately before finishing the paticular noise. For example skateball when you score the cheers start but then don't finish. I have a galaxy note 4 running android 4.4. Also it's running my dsk files in foreign. Edit: how do you expect us to create these .opt files for the executable code when all games have different extentions as there executable for example .bin or .bas and why is the sorcery game foreign!! I would like a refund

Q70%
by Q####:

Doesn't work properly on Samsung S4. Please refund me

Q70%
by Q####:

ASUS tab 7 - Nothing works, virtual keyboard doesn't work, dsk files don't load.

F70%
by F####:

Installed electro freddy apk but cant get it to run

O70%
by O####:

Used to crash all the time but now works well. Difficult to control most games using touch screen, but perhaps this can't be helped. Some sound and music seems not 100% as it should be, and digitised/sampled sound does not work eg 180; championship jet ski simulator. Not a bad interface and I like how it can resume the previous game/memory state.

N70%
by N####:

Great Emulator

K70%
by K####:

Was ok till last update. Can only press 1 button at a time. Can no longer press arrows and fire button so cant directional hit anymore.

M70%
by M####:

Awesome cpc emu

K70%
by K####:

It's great to see my old amstrad games but I cannot get the games to play for more than a minute on my Samsung s4 before the app crashes. The games I want to play are batman, batman the movie and head over heels. Also batman the movie game requires a diagonal option on the controls for the rope. It is possible to press both buttons at the same time but it is a little fiddly. Could you fix the samsung s4 crash bug? The diagonal buttons can wait if it's a pain. Can't wait for future releases with fixes

K70%
by K####:

I bought this and it keeps freezing, when it runs, its enjoyable, but just when you are enjoying it, it crashes

Y70%
by Y####:

All it does is crash. Very very poor zero stars

E70%
by E####:

Doesn't run Fruity Frank which was the single game I bought Droid Cpc for. Reported crash several times. Edit: I also emailed the DSK to you as you requested. edit: it turned out to be a problem with the folder. apparently dsks will need to be in a specific folder. updated my rating.

N70%
by N####:

an excellent quality emulator, but some of the bluetooth keys dont match up, however the system on screen keyboard works fine.

N70%
by N####:

Almost every disk I try causes the app to crash straight away. This is on a LG G3.

N70%
by N####:

Virtual analog joystick should really be improved. Directions are not precise at all... Even worse it often goes to the wrong direction (Nexus5). Please help!

K70%
by K####:

If I could rate it 0 I would,the zx emulater is junk. Lxx

N70%
by N####:

Doesn't run Fruity Frank which was the single game I bought Droid Cpc for. Reported crash several times.


Share The Word!


Rating Distribution

RATING
3.75
207 users

5

4

3

2

1